Double Braised Pork Belly
Ingredients
General Ingredients
Step by Step Instructions

Step 1
Clean the pork belly and drain dry. Blanch the pork belly for 5 minutes in boiling water on high heat. Remove and drain dry

Step 2
With a brush or a spoon, spread a layer of dark soy sauce [use about 1 tablespoon] on the skin of the pork belly

Step 3
Heat up 250mL oil in a wok on medium high heat. Add the pork belly to fry for 3-4 minutes until golden in color. Remove from heat and drain dry

Step 4
Next, in a wok, heat up some oil on high heat. Add the garlic, green onions, and ginger to saute until aromatic, about 30 seconds

Step 5
Add the pork belly, picked green chillies, fermented black beans, and star anise. Next, add all of the sauce ingredients, make sure that the amount of liquid is enough to cover the pork

Step 6
Reduce to medium heat, cover the lid and simmer for 30 minutes

Step 7
After 30 minutes, the sauce would have reduced by half. Now take out the pork belly and slice them into 1-cm thick pieces

Step 8
Trim the edges if you like. Return these pork belly slices to the wok and simmer for 20 more minutes

Step 9
Add some sauce into pan, then add 1 tablespoon thicken sauce and some oil mix well

Step 10
Pour sauce onto the pork. Ready to serve
